Hi everyone
i bought 4 philips TV's that belonged to a local repair guy who passed away
i gave 25€ for each

this is the first one i repaired from the four
its a philips X19T 611/00
its mostly tubes but it also has a few transistors..it appears to be mid to late 60's
when first arrived the tuner was frozen and i had to disassemble it and heat the parts with a hair-dryer to get them loose and re-lubricate all of them
the boost capacitor was shorted and the booster diode or damper tube like some call it was redplating so it had no raster because it loads down the flyback and kills the high voltage
after replacing that capacitor the High voltage rectifier started glowing purple, probably open filament and it causes it to emmit x-rays so i replaced it
now its working very well
